How does the state of Rhode Island define “hostile work environment” sexual harassment?

Contrary to popular belief, sexual harassment does not necessarily have to be sexual in nature. Take, for instance, the essence of a hostile work environment sexual harassment. Examples of this read as follows:

  • Repeated and unwanted sexual advances, including requests for sexual relations.
  • Lewd remarks, jokes, and actions.
  • Unwelcome physical contact.
  • Sexually explicit material in the workplace.
  • Behavior or conversation based on gender stereotypes.

How does the state of Rhode Island define “quid pro quo” sexual harassment?

Contrary to “hostile work environment” sexual harassment, that of “quid pro quo” is more threatening in nature. That is, this occurs when an employer attempts to demand or implies that sexual contact is a condition of employment. In other words, your employer implies that you must accept sexual advances to keep your job, advance in the company, or avoid discipline.

Overall, sexual harassment is considered a form of discrimination under Title VII of the Civil Rights Act of 1964 and Rhode Island law. So, if you can prove that you were sexually harassed in the workplace and nothing was done to put an end to it, you may have a valid claim against your employer.
